Dabur buys Balsara for Rs143cr

Consumer goods major Dabur India Ltd. has acquired Balsara's hygiene and home products businesses, a leading provider of oral care and household care products in India, for Rs. 143 Crore ($32.7 million). Dabur's board has approved the acquisition of the entire promoters' stake in the three Balsara companies - 99.4% in Balsara Hygiene Products, 100% in Balsara Home Products and 97.9% of Besta Cosmetics. Dabur will soon seek shareholders' approval for completing the acquisition. The Balsara Group, which has oral care brands like Promise and Babool, mosquito repellents like Odomos and household products like Odonil and Odopic, has a sales turnover of Rs.2 billion ($45.8 million). The group has manufacturing facilities in three locations. In addition to its core oral care and household care businesses, Balsara operates in the high-growth herbal extracts business.
